Typical pricing for a complete walk-in tub solution (tub and professional installation) in this region generally starts at **$5,000** for a basic model and can range up to **$15,000 - $20,000** for high-end units with advanced hydrotherapy and chromotherapy features. The installation complexity, the extent of bathroom remodeling required, and the choice of materials are the primary cost drivers. Consumers are advised to seek multiple in-home estimates and verify licensing and insurance due to the significant investment involved.

Yes, you will likely need a plumbing permit from the Town of Peru Building Department, and an electrical permit if new wiring is required. New York State building codes, which Peru adheres to, dictate specific requirements for safe water temperature (anti-scald valves), proper drainage, and structural support for the weight of a filled tub. A reputable local installer will handle all permit applications and ensure the installation meets these codes.

Absolutely, but it requires careful planning. A standard walk-in tub holds more water than a traditional tub (often 40-70 gallons), so your septic system's capacity must be evaluated. A reputable local installer will assess your septic tank and drain field, often recommending a tub with a low-water-usage option or suggesting a staggered drainage cycle to prevent overloading the system, which is a common consideration for homes in our area not connected to municipal sewer.
